My Story
I am often asked why I'm so passionate about what I do and why I became a chiropractor. As a young man I was fortunate enough to be a member of the Norwegian Professional Ski Instructors Demonstation Team. I had a serious fall while doing a backflip on telemark skis. I got pretty rattled and although the ER doctors said I didn't break any bones, I couldn't take a deep breath, I had terrible pain in my upperback, I couldn't sleep more than a few hours and I was getting worse. I was perscribed pain killers and muscle relaxants. I went to physical therapy and even tried acupuncture. Nothing helped. Finally, after several months someone suggested I see a chiropractor. He looked at the same X-rays taken before and instead of telling me there was nothing wrong, he showed me where the problem was and how he could correct it allowing my body to heal. I received my first chiropractic adjustment and immediately felt the change. Within a couple of weeks I felt 100% better. Because of that experience I became a chiropractor.
